Danielle Ratliff is a Licensed Massage & Bodywork Therapist (#12394), Owner and General Manager of Serenity Now Massage Therapy, and a Registered Dietitian (#963163).  She is Certified in Neuromuscular Therapy and Pregnancy Massage.  Danielle is a caring professional who will guide you through your journey towards serenity using intuitive touch and a thorough knowledge of human anatomy and neuromuscular therapy.  She uses her skills and knowledge to help those who suffer from chronic pain, emotional stress or just need a bit of serenity added to their lives.  

Danielle graduated from the University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ill in 2005 with a Bachelors of Science of Public Health in Nutrition and a minor in Chemistry while performing as a Majorette with the Marching Tarheels.  She completed her Dietetic Internship Program through Meredith College in 2006 and her “Certificate of Training in Adult Weight Management” from the American Dietetic Association in June 2008.  Danielle graduated from the NC School of Massage in 2012 with an additional Certification in Neuromuscular Therapy.  She completed the Nurturing the Mother Certificate in Prenatal and Postnatal Massage in 2014. 

Danielle was an Instructor at the NC School of Massage for courses including Anatomy & Physiology, Pathology, Swedish Massage, and Somatic Psychology.  She has been called on as a public nutrition expert, appearing in several TV News segments including Charlotte’s WBTV Channel 3 News "Hip to be Healthy", lecturing at eleven professional conferences and community events between 2008 to 2011, and serving as a guest contributor for Lake Norman Woman magazine.  She served two years as Program Planner for the Charlotte Dietetic Association Executive Board.

Danielle was named one of Lake Norman's 100 Most Powerful Women by the Huntersville Herald in 2015.  Danielle was awarded one of Lake Norman Woman Magazine's 2013 Women of Will Finalist Awards in honor of her leadership, determination, courage, integrity, and commitment to enhancing the lives of others.  She volunteers with Safe Alliance, a non-profit organization with a "vision of communities where people are empowered to build and sustain healthy and respectful relationships and enjoy lives free of domestic and sexual violence and child abuse."  Specifically, she shares her story as a sexual assault survivor and serves as Co-Chair of Safe Alliance's annual benefit, An Evening of Hope & Healing.  

Danielle is a Certified Member of the Associated Bodywork & Massage Professionals, a professional organization for licensed massage therapists.  In addition, she serves on the Board of Directors as Vice President for the Executive Women of Lake Norman, an organization of professional women who are "Lady Leaders of the Lake".  Danielle also serves on the Board of Directors for Suzie's Pride Inc, a non-profit Sanctuary and Rescue for Big Cats located in Rockwell, NC.

In her spare time, Danielle enjoys gardening, playing the piano, and creating homemade lotions, bath salts, and candles.  She works out at Pure Barre and is an avid supporter of local music.  At the end of each day, she is thankful to return home to her husband and four feline “fur-children” of the domestic variety.
